Low cost flights Brussels — Kassel (BRU — KSF)
Travelers planning a trip from Brussels to Kassel can benefit from a variety of flight options that cater to both budget-conscious and time-sensitive passengers. Covering a distance of approximately 356 kilometers (221 miles), this route connects Belgium’s capital region with the central German city of Kassel. Flight time for direct services averages around 1 hour and 1 minute, making air travel a convenient choice for those who want to minimize transit time between these two destinations.
Brussels offers two airports serving flights to Kassel: Brussels Airport (IATA code BRU) and Charleroi Brussels South Airport. Kassel is served by Kassel-Calden Airport (IATA code KSF), a smaller regional airport which handles flights primarily catering to business, leisure, and regional connectivity.
When searching for tickets between Brussels and Kassel, passengers will find that only one airline currently operates direct flights on this route: TUI. This means that travelers preferring a non-stop journey can choose TUI flights, which typically operate once a week, usually on Thursdays. Direct flights allow you to board your aircraft at Brussels, fly straight to Kassel without transfers, and save both time and potential complications often associated with connecting flights.
For those who are flexible with their travel times or looking for different pricing options, several other reputable airlines provide flights with transfers. These carriers include Enter Air, Flexflight, KLM, MHS Aviation, RAF-Avia, Smartwings, Sundair, and Sylt Air.
